On April 5th, Bitcoin and other cryptocurrencies suddenly plummeted. As the 48-hour ultimatum from U.S. President Trump draws closer, uncertainty is increasing.
In terms of news, the situation in the Middle East is becoming more tense. U.S. President Trump demanded again on the 5th that Iran open the Strait of Hormuz and threatened that if they do not, Iran will "live in hell."
Trump posted on social media, saying, "April 7th will be Iran's Power Plant Day and Bridge Day," implying a fierce bombing of Iran's power plants and bridges. He also said, "Open that damn strait, or you'll live in hell—wait and see!"
